Artists
Album Info
Release Date: 2010-03-31Label: Ugly Pop Records
First pressing of 500 with black ink on cover. Second pressing of 306 with red ink, June 9, 2010.Label: Ugly Pop Records
First pressing of 500 with black ink on cover. Second pressing of 306 with red ink, June 9, 2010.